| Project Type |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Foundation Crack Repair | $1,200 - $3,000 |
| Pier and Beam Repair | $3,500 - $8,000 |
| Concrete Slab Repair | $2,500 - $6,000 |
| Full Foundation Replacement | $10,000 - $25,000 |
| Drainage System Installation | $2,000 - $7,000 |
| Soil Stabilization | $4,000 - $12,000 |
Soil condition, foundation type, extent of damage, and access influence overall costs.

- Materials: Common repair materials include concrete, steel reinforcement, epoxy injections, and underpinning systems, selected based on the extent of damage and foundation type.
- Size and Scope: Repairs can range from small crack sealing to extensive underpinning or piering, depending on the severity and size of the affected area.
- Labor Complexity: The complexity varies with the foundation type and damage extent, often requiring specialized techniques such as excavation, lifting, or soil stabilization.
- Permitting: Local building permits are typically required for major repairs, especially those involving structural modifications or excavation activities.
- Additional Services: Optional enhancements may include drainage improvements, soil stabilization, or moisture control measures to prevent future issues.
Repair scope depends on foundation size and damage extent.
| Scope/Size | Typical Range |
|---|---|
| Minor cracks and small settlement | $2,000 - $5,000 |
| Moderate cracks, minor foundation movement | $5,000 - $15,000 |
| Severe cracks, significant settlement or shifting | $15,000 - $40,000 |
| Extensive underpinning or foundation replacement | $40,000 and up |
